A urinary tract infection (UTI) is an infection that occurs anywhere along the urinary tract, for example, the bladder, kidneys, ureters, urethra and/or prostate gland (male cats only). Symptoms of a bladder infection often include: Pain and straining to pee; Blood in urine; Peeing more often; Peein very small amounts; Peeing in strange places such as the bath, sink, bath matt or hard/cold floors; Smelling of urine; Excessive cleaning around their penis/vagina; A wet patch or blood around their private parts. There are several signs of pain in cats which can include: Most cats that are suffering from a urinary tract infection will not have symptoms of generalized illness (fever, loss of appetite, lethargy, vomiting) because the infection is limited to a small part of the body.
